'Pineapple Poll' rose References
Book (Apr 1993) Page(s) 449. Pineapple Poll Floribunda, orange & orange blend, 'Orange Sensation' x 'Circus'; Cocker. Description.
Book (1975) Page(s) 74. Roy and Heather Rumsey, NSW. New Roses. Pineapple Poll Floribunda. (Cocker). A very gay colour combination of yellow, flushed orange, and red. The blooms are high-centred and well formed small H.T. type. A nice fragrance, and a sturdy tidy bush
Book (1974) Page(s) 67. Dr. A. S. Thomas Roses Overseas 1973. Pineapple Poll, Fl. (Harkness, 1971). ('Orange Sensation' x 'Circus'). A most colourful and attractive rose with great numbers of red and orange blooms. A real eye-catcher. Type B (three to seven flowers in each panicle).
Book (1974) Page(s) 202. Cocker/Harkness advertisement. Pineapple Poll was Gilbert's original of Little Buttercup, the "plump and pleasing person" in HMS Pinafore.
